David O. Russell's Amsterdam is an enigma wrapped inside an original screenplay for Howard Hawk's The Big Sleep - but without Bogart, Bacall or Martha Vickers.

While all of the bits and pieces do finally kind of come together - and the political intrigue involving characters we meet in a 15 year-old flashback does more or less iron itself out, the film is a long 134 minutes.

That noted, it looks great in projection in 4k, as it matches the source material.

It's my second Margot Robbie film in a week, and she's very different in both. It's beginning to appear that she may be one of the top of her generation.

As to other cast, aside from Christian Bale, I believe that ever working member of SAG is involved in the production.

For those who appreciate Mr. Russell's work, and I'm in that fold, it's a rental - if you're trying to kill two hours.

It's definitely an odd one.

Image - 5 (HDR)

Audio – 5 (Dolby Atmos)

Pass / Fail – Pass

Plays nicely with projectors - Yes

Makes use of and works well in 4k - 4
